SWIR hyperspectral minerals test and analysis technology was a new way of mineral exploration introduced from abroad in recent years.It was a method of hyperspectral remote sensing technology based on various electromagnetic wave absorption characteristics of lithology and mineral assemblage in SWIR. The JPL laboratory had test various types of monomineral and gathered a spectral library.However,the rocks is not with single component,so the spectral response was not from single mineral.We don’t exact know how the mineral assemblage response the SWIR spectral.Thus,the problem of spectral mixing should be sovled in mineral exploration.The author measured the sample from drilling and rocks in Jiama copper polymetallic deposit with hyperspectral short-wave infrared technology.The research focus on the problem of data noise reduction and spectral mixing.The practice study proved that hyperspectral short-wave infrared technology possess great significance in JiaMa geological prospecting and the ore-forming environment inversion.In this paper, the main work and innovation points are as follows:1.Introduce and review the strengths and weaknesses of some classical onedimensional signal noise reduction algorithms systematically. According to the characteristics of the spectral signal noise, combined the empirical mode decomposition(EMD) with wavelet threshold method and raised a self-adapting spectrum EMD threshold denoising algorithm; Improved the conventional noise reduction effect evaluation method,the on this basis of introducing spectral complexity and spectral similarity indexes to the evaluation process,a new realistic evaluation index was built.It was proved that the EMD threshold denoising algorithm posses good and stability effect of noise reduction.2.Induces and summarizes the existing three kinds of mixed pixels decomposition(endmember extraction) algorithms.Put forward a endmember filter algorithm based on fully-constrained least squares.The simulation experiments were done to test the extraction accuracy and the variation of fitting error on the condition of data noise and characteristics weaking.The experimental results showed that the algorithm above has a certain ability to resist noise and relatively sensitive to spectral general reflectance.Thus, the Spectra data normalization should be done to improve unmixing accuracy.3. Hyperspectral data of Jiama drill cores and rocks had been analyzed systematically and distribution model of spectral features had been built on the form of two dimension and three dimension.The geologic setting and chemical analysis results were involved to the model,all shows that the metallogenic conditions were medium-high temperature. The heat source center located near 24-32 lines. The representative minerals are are dispersive biotite, a small amount of Al-poor muscovite, a large amount of magnesium chlorite and gypsum at the bottom of some drills.Peripheral hyperspectral rock exploration model is established. The rocks analysis results shows that there is a concealed granitic body of the depth in XiaPu. According to the result of rock spectral analysis,prospective areas can then be delineated.
